The full picture

Shield Therapeutics is a small British pharmaceutical company focused on iron deficiency, a condition where the body does not have enough iron to work properly. Its main product is Accrufer (also called Feraccru in Europe), an oral iron tablet designed for patients who cannot tolerate standard iron supplements or intravenous iron treatments. The company sells primarily to hospitals and healthcare providers, targeting patients with conditions like inflammatory bowel disease and chronic kidney disease.

Shield makes money by selling Accrufer through a licensing and commercialization partnership in the United States, where its partner ASK Pharm handles much of the sales effort, while Shield retains rights in other markets. The company operates mainly in the US and Europe but remains very small, with a market cap around $100 million and ongoing operating losses. The key growth driver is expanding Accrufer's US market penetration, but the main risk is its dependence on a single product and a single commercial partner, which leaves little room for error if sales growth disappoints.
